Now here is a little about the number 949:

948 and 949 are a Ruth-Aaron pair.

949 is not only a palindrome in base 10, but it is also
434 in BASE 15 because 4(15²) + 3(15¹) + 4(15⁰) = 949

25² + 18² = 949 and 30² + 7² = 949 so 949 is the hypotenuse of four Pythagorean triples:

301-900-949 calculated from 25² – 18², 2(25)(18), 25² + 18²
365-876-949 which is (5-12-13) times 73
420-851-949 calculated from 2(30)(7), 30² – 7², 30² + 7²
624-715-949 which is 13 times (48-55-73)

  • 949 is a composite number.
  • Prime factorization: 949 = 13 × 73
  • The exponents in the prime factorization are 1 and 1. Adding one to each and multiplying we get (1 + 1)(1 + 1) = 2 × 2 = 4. Therefore 949 has exactly 4 factors.
  • Factors of 949: 1, 13, 73, 949
  • Factor pairs: 949 = 1 × 949 or 13 × 73
  • 949 has no square factors that allow its square root to be simplified. √949 ≈ 30.80584
